u/Busted_D · 1 pointr/MechanicalKeyboards

Ha! Typically people replace the stock sets with really nice ones, and mine have been cheap so far. This set, (which I got as a 108 key set; can't find my old link atm) feels similar to the stock Anne keycaps, and imo looks better, except that the lighting through the legends is pretty uneven on some keys. This cheap set on Amazon feels OK, but quite thin, and still has the typical backlit doubleshot font splits that don't look great. It's a little more textured than the NPKC and Anne caps. And then this Tai Hao set currently on Massdrop is imo really nice looking, but the texture is a bit rougher than I'd like.

Initially I thought I'd like much rougher textures, but then I figured out the thing I like about PBT is that it always feels dry to me. The Anne and NPKC caps are my personal sweet spot for texture so far. Stock Anne keycaps also have side print legends that I still use (pgup, pgdn, home, end, etc), and the lighting looks brilliant through them imo, so I'm sticking to those on my Anne for now. The font doesn't bother me like it does most folks.

I've got a set of Gateron blank PBTs in the mail for another board, which I anticipate might feel appreciably different due to their thickness. Who knows, my days of keycap slumlording may be over soon.
